Краснояр-II

Краснояр-II is a village in , and has about 678 residents. Краснояр-II is situated nearby to the town , as well as near the neighborhood .

  • Type: Village with 678 residents
  • Description: human settlement in Bardymsky District, Perm Krai, Russia
  • Address: Бардымский муниципальный округ
